My excuse: I only get paid minimum wage
I work as a cleaner at the offices of a British airline. The rules say anything we find in the bins is ours, should we want it. Yes, I feel like a complete tramp for looking in bins, but people throw away perfectly good stuff, and it's a shame to waste it.

The usual suspects are mouse mats, pens and other stationary. There's also a tonne of small change (I've collected over £50 by now), USB pen drives (they really should format them), watches, clocks and even champagne.

My greatest find was a HP PDA (and charger) with a flat battery. Yep, they threw it away because they couldn't be arsed to charge it up. Now I can organise all the appointments I don't have!

Of course, the down side is I often find shit smeared over toilet walls. Lots of shit. As a cleaner, I often get looked at like I'm scum, but I know what these people really get up to.

My worst find so far: A used condom.
